Programme Overview
The Executive Development Programme in Systems Biology and Dynamical Modeling is designed for senior executives, researchers, and managers in the life sciences, healthcare, and biotechnology sectors who seek to enhance their understanding of complex biological systems through advanced modeling techniques. The programme integrates interdisciplinary approaches, emphasizing the application of mathematical and computational methods to model biological processes, understand molecular interactions, and predict system behaviors. This unique blend of theoretical knowledge and practical skills is essential for driving innovation in drug discovery, personalized medicine, and disease diagnosis.
Participants will develop a comprehensive set of skills, including the ability to analyze and interpret large biological datasets, apply systems biology frameworks to real-world problems, and use computational tools for dynamic modeling. They will also gain proficiency in statistical methods, network biology, and machine learning, which are crucial for integrating diverse biological data and making informed decisions. Moreover, the programme equips learners with the ability to communicate complex concepts effectively to multidisciplinary teams, fostering collaboration across different scientific and business domains.
